In 1900, Viggo Torbensen invented and patented the first gear-driven rear truck axle. Then in 1911, he teamed up with Joseph Eaton to form the Torbensen Gear and Axle Company in Bloomfield, New Jersey. In 1914, they moved the business to Cleveland, Ohio.
When the Torbensen Axle Company was bought out, Eaton and Torbensen developed the Eaton Axle Company in 1919. After several successful acquisitions, the company was renamed Eaton Manufacturing Company in 1932. Throughout the following decades, Eaton Manufacturing continued to expand, acquiring more small companies and expanding its overall market share. This led Eaton to be the industry leader it is today.
Eaton Hydraulics is now a manufacturer of well-known hydraulic brands, including Charlynn, Dynapower, and Cessna.
In 2020, the Eaton hydraulics division was acquired by Danfoss Hydraulics. This union brought Eaton’s robust product range and customer focus into Danfoss’ fold, creating a new era in hydraulics solutions.

When it comes to Low-Speed, High-Torque hydraulic motor technology, Eaton is an industry leader with their Charlynn product line. Each of Charlynn’s motor product lines includes a wide range of displacements that can be customized to fit specific application needs.
Small but mighty, these low-pressure motors can be found in a variety of pressures and displacements, with a combination of features that is perfect for a variety of demanding applications. You’ll often see them used in harvesters, augers, conveyors, and food processing equipment.
Medium-pressure motors offer higher flows and pressures than the spool valve motors, which deliver the lowest pressure drop in the industry and the widest range of options to fit any application. They are used in brush cutters, mowers, trenchers, forestry equipment, and turf equipment.
Heavy-duty, pressure-balanced motors featuring low speeds and high torque. Find these high-pressure motors in closed-loop applications because of the durable, compact design, which is perfect for grinders, sprayers, augers, and equipment requiring higher pressure capability.

Eaton fixed displacement vane pumps fit a wide range of applications that feature a modular design that is available with flexible displacement and mounting options. Find Eaton vane pumps commonly used in molding, material handling, manufacturing, construction, and automotive applications.
These feature intra-vane cartridge design technology so that they provide excellent efficiency, serviceability, and operating life. Eaton V Series pumps are extremely quiet, making them the first choice for indoor applications. They are commonly used in plastic injection molding, presses, industrial power units, and more.
